THE LOCATION Closest Pub – 0.2 Miles Closest Shop – 0.5 Miles Closest Train Station – 11 Miles Newton House Annex is set in the quiet and picturesque village of Newton-by-the-Sea, celebrated for its unspoiled coastline and historic charm. The local favourite, The Ship Inn, is just a short walk away and serves hearty food alongside beers brewed on-site at its microbrewery. From the doorstep, guests can explore wide sandy beaches, dramatic coastal paths, and tranquil nature reserves. A short drive brings you to Dunstanburgh Castle, Embleton Bay, and the village of Alnwick — home to the famous Alnwick Castle and Gardens.
